- Foged GuyDec 25, 2022 · 3 years agoThe relationship between changes in the CPI and the demand for cryptocurrencies is complex. While some argue that inflation can drive up the demand for cryptocurrencies as a hedge against traditional currencies, others believe that the demand for cryptocurrencies is driven by factors such as market sentiment, technological advancements, and regulatory developments. While changes in the CPI can influence the demand for cryptocurrencies to some extent, it is important to consider other factors that shape the cryptocurrency market as well.
